Jonathan sold five times as many computers as Joe sold last year. In total,
Rom4ik [11]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

Let the number of computers sold by Joe be represented by variable X

If Jonathan sold 5 times as many computers , it means he sold 5 times X= 5X

Total number of computers sold by both Jonathan and Joe = 78

Hence, X+5X =78

= 6X = 78

Divide both sides by 6 to solve for X;

X = 78/6

X = 13

And 5X = (5* 13) = 65

Therefore, Jonathan sold 65 computers while Joe sold 13
